CategoryTheory.Functor.Final.preservesColimit_of_comp
∀ {C : Type u₁} [inst : CategoryTheory.Category.{v₁, u₁} C] {D : Type u₂} [inst_1 : CategoryTheory.Category.{v₂, u₂} D]
(F : CategoryTheory.Functor C D) [F.Final] {E : Type u₃} [inst_3 : CategoryTheory.Category.{v₃, u₃} E]
{G : CategoryTheory.Functor D E} {B : Type u₄} [inst_4 : CategoryTheory.Category.{v₄, u₄} B]
{H : CategoryTheory.Functor E B} [CategoryTheory.Limits.PreservesColimit (F.comp G) H],
CategoryTheory.Limits.PreservesColimit G H- Defined in
- Mathlib.CategoryTheory.Limits.Final
